I am wondering how people work weights into an active lifestyle. I am asking because I know when summer rolls around again I will want to be out riding my Mountian Bike and Kayaking 4-5 days a week. Right now I am pretty sore 1-3 days after I lift. With that kind of soreness there is no way I will be able to ride or paddle.

Will the DOMS get less with time? (I haven't really been lifting very consistantly till Jan.)

DOMS won't be as bad if you're consistent with your training. DOMS also usually alleviates somewhat (at least temporarily) when you get the blood flowing and the heart rate up.
